The meaning of MODAL AUXILIARY is an auxiliary verb (such as can, must, might, may) that is characteristically used with a verb of predication and expresses a modal modification and that in English differs formally from other verbs in lacking -s and -ing forms. With an auxiliary verb We usually form wh- questions with wh- + an auxiliary verb ( be, do or have) + subject + main verb or with wh- + a modal verb + subject + main verb: Without an auxiliary verb Warning: When what, who, which or whose is the subject or part of the subject, we do not use the auxiliary. Subjects and auxiliary verbs In informal conversation, we can leave out both a subject pronoun such as I or you and an accompanying auxiliary verb at the beginning of a clause when the meaning is obvious.
